However, the most attractive feature of MS Outlook that makes it so popular is its ability to allow its users to work in the offline mode. The credit of enabling its users to work in the offline mode goes to the OST file.

Let’s consider a real life scenario wherein while you are using MS Outlook to work in the offline mode, you receive the following error message:

"Outlook.ost is not an Outlook file"

The aforementioned error message symbolizes that the OST file is damaged and corrupt.

In order to resolve the above-mentioned error message, you can use the Microsoft’s inbuilt utility known as the Scanost.exe. This utility quickly scans the damaged and corrupt OST file and tries to resolve all the integrity issues.

To use the Scanost.exe utility, perform the following steps:

1.Click Start -> Search. The "Search" window appears.
2.In the Search box, type “scanost.exe”.
3.Select “All files and folders”.
4.Select the drive where MS Outlook is installed.
5.Start the search process. Scanost.exe appears in the right pane of the "Search" window.
6.Execute the scanost.exe tool.
7.Browse the corrupt OST file and start the scanning process.

However, the Scanost.exe utility is unable to repair the highly damaged or severely corrupt OST file.
